What Is Tri Ply Stainless Steel Cookware?

Three-layer (also called tri-ply or clad) stainless steel cookware typically consists of:

  • Inner layer: Food-grade stainless steel (usually 304 or 316) for safe contact with food.
  • Core layer: Aluminum or copper for excellent heat conductivity.
  • Outer layer: Magnetic stainless steel (often 430 grade) for induction compatibility.

Working Principle of Electromagnetic Induction Cooker and Requirements for Cookware

Induction cookers use electromagnetic fields to generate eddy currents at the bottom of the pot to generate heat. The core requirement is that the pot must be magnetic (ferromagnetic). Traditional stainless steel (such as 304) has a high nickel content and weak magnetism, so it may not be recognized by induction cookers. The three-layer stainless steel solves this problem through the following design:

  • Optimization of magnetic outer layer: The outer layer of some three-layer cookware is made of 430 stainless steel (high iron content and stable magnetic properties) to ensure efficient heating on the induction cooker.
  • Efficient heat conduction in the middle layer: The aluminum or copper core in the middle layer ensures rapid and even heat distribution, effectively eliminating the common issue of traditional stainless steel cookware where the center overheats while the edges remain cool.

Performance Benefits of Three-Layer Stainless Steel in Induction Cooking

Efficient Heat Transfer

  • The heat conduction rate of the middle aluminum layer is 5 times that of stainless steel, which shortens the preheating time and saves energy.
  • The precise temperature control of the induction cooker combined with the composite structure eliminates local overheating. This makes induction cooking more precise and easier to control.

Magnetic Compatibility

The outer layer of magnetic stainless steel ensures seamless compatibility with induction cooktops. Unlike pure aluminum or copper pots that cannot be used on induction cooktop surfaces, triply stainless steel cookware is perfectly compatible.

Durability and Warp Resistance

The Tri-ply construction provides excellent structural strength and prevents deformation even under the high temperatures and rapid temperature changes common in induction cooktops. It is perfectly compatible.

Key Considerations When Choosing Tri-Ply Stainless Steel Cookware for Induction

  • Flat bottom: Make sure the bottom of the cookware is completely flat so that it makes full contact with the induction hob surface.
  • Thickness: Balanced thickness (typically 2.5-3 mm) improves heat retention and cooking stability.
  • Quality of Layers: High-end triply stainless steel cookware has an entire pot body made of triply stainless steel, not just the bottom. The aluminum core runs through the entire bottom and sides, which further improves heating efficiency and ensures even heating.
